Farang Radio’s “Silent Shout” was nominated for “EBU” award – Mehr news agency Iran and world’s news



According to Mehr News Agency, citing the program’s public relations, “Silent Cry” in the Social Services Announcement (CSA) section is a work that has been nominated for the final section of the Abu Prizes 2022 festival with the theme of harm to children. Other competitors of this sector are “social service announcements” from China, Indonesia and Vietnam.

Nazanin Haj Seifullah was the producer and Muhaddeth Sarmi was the narrator of “Silent Cry”.

Abu Prizes is the radio and television festival of the Asia Pacific Media Union, one of the most prestigious events of its kind. The Asia Pacific Media Union known as ABU, with more than 260 members from 70 countries in four continents and more than three billion audiences in different countries, is the largest and most extensive radio and television organization in the world, this union since 1964 with the aim of Cooperation, coordination, joint activities and consultation in programmatic, technical, educational, sports, legal and human resources fields among the members to strengthen and develop radio and television in the Asia and Pacific region have started working.

Abu Prizes is one of the most prestigious competitions in the field of media and annually celebrates the best radio, television and new media content from member organizations in the Asia Pacific region.
